Key Points:

  • Titans backup quarterback Will Levis faced a significant financial burden after an intimate sex tape with his college girlfriend was leaked online, following a hack of his personal device by an Eastern European group.
  • Levis hired a cybersecurity specialist to remove the video content, which was partially successful, though his mother emphasized that such material can never be fully erased from the internet.
  • The hacking incident was traced back to a breach of Levis’s devices during his college years, with the perpetrators being a known Eastern European group targeting couples for exposure.
  • Beth Levis, Will’s mother, clarified that neither Will nor his ex-girlfriend, whose identity she did not disclose, leaked the video, and she used the experience to rebrand her lifestyle brand, Chill Life, focusing on mental health and digital well-being.
  • The situation inspired Beth to promote the importance of disconnecting from devices to foster deeper, more meaningful relationships in real life.
